Abstract :
This paper proposes a particle swarm optimization algorithm for Wireless Sensor Network (WSN) path optimization. It designs and increases the mutation operator. This algorithm can find effective optimization of WSN routing, not only the solution quality is superior to genetic algorithm, but also increases in the success rate. In experimental results verified that proposed PSO-WSN intelligent method can escape from local minima, so has better convergence than GA-WSN. Meanwhile, it achieves also very high accuracy rate of recognition and thus provides support in classification.
